Job Description

We’re looking for an experienced Senior Account Manager, who is passionate about the Wise mission money without borders to join the team in North America.

You’ll work with our existing platform partners, including global payroll providers, expense management and bill pay SaaS companies, challenger banks and Big Tech, to help them leverage Wise’s infrastructure to offer their customers world class payment service solutions through their own channels.

We’ve launched partnerships globally, with the likes of Google, Mercury and Ramp in North America, and today have 80+ global banks and platforms connected and powered by .

A bit about the role :

You will be a Senior Account Manager within a fast growing Account Management team, responsible for driving growth with our platform partners in North America.

You’ll identify upsell and cross-sell opportunities across your partner portfolio, execute the deals effectively and build relationships with key stakeholders.

The role is based in our , but you will also work closely with the Global Account Management and Customer Success teams based around the world.

You will collaborate with other functions across Wise Platform and the wider Wise organization, including our product management, engineering, compliance & legal, delivery as well as business development.

Your mission :

Work with the Wise Platform team to build, close and deliver a strong pipeline of opportunities within your existing accounts, driving product innovation, revenue and volume growth for Wise.

Develop comprehensive account plans for key platform partners, articulating strategies for expansion and growth.

Establish strong relationships with your platform partners by understanding their strategic objectives and decision making process.

Lead QBRs as the subject matter expert and drive data informed dialogue with your partners.

Collaborate closely with other Wise teams to develop and enhance Wise product capabilities in the online platforms vertical through new integrated partnership opportunities.

Develop deep expertise in payments and show thought leadership on complex topics.

Work on projects and initiatives to improve our strategy and approach both within the North America region and globally, such as helping iterate our product roadmap, pricing strategies, go to market efforts - or anything else that helps drive growth.

Qualifications

A bit about you

You have 5+ years of experience in an Account Management or Enterprise Sales role, working in the payment space.

You’re experienced in building and maintaining relationships with a range of stakeholders of all sizes from CEOs, to heads of payments, product managers and risk and innovation.

You are familiar with the software and FinTech landscape in North America, and understand how cross border payments works for them today.

You have a track record of successfully growing accounts in the software and financial services space to generate increased revenues.

You’re hands on, not afraid to roll-up your sleeves, lead partner calls, listen to their feedback and work with the wider team on devising a plan to achieve meet partners’ expectations, whilst achieving our objectives.

You’re into the detail - you get close to deals and understand where we can really invest to have the biggest impact.

You’re as comfortably technically - helping a partner solution the best way to use Wise Platform - as you are discussing commercial and legal terms.

You are passionate about high growth businesses and have a desire to contribute significantly to our overarching Wise Platform mission.
